Mid-Sized Bitcoin Wallets Grab 19,610 BTC in 4 Days-Are Smart Money Buyers Ignoring the Panic?


Mid-sized wallet flows stand out even as sentiment stays weak
The clearest signal right now is the flow, not the noise. Long-term holding wallets have shifted from net distribution to net accumulation long-term holding wallets shifted to net accumulation. That does not look like a market in full capitulation. Instead of dumping supply, bigger holders appear to be absorbing it.
Sentiment still tells the opposite story. One trader posted that they bought BTC at $77,000, ETH at $2,300, and SOL at $101 while fear is at new highs with everyone focusing on how bad it is. That gap between sentiment and behavior is the tension in the market right now.
That does not mean the turn is guaranteed. Flows can reverse, and timing is always harder than reading the signal after the fact. But when long-term holders stop distributing and start accumulating, waiting for full confirmation can mean missing the earliest part of the move.
Why the 100 BTC to 10,000 BTC band matters
This group sits between size and activity
The 100 to 10,000 BTC band matters because it is large enough to absorb meaningful supply but still active enough to keep trading. Last week, that group took in roughly 45,000 BTC, its largest weekly accumulation since July 2025. That is different from a broad "whales are buying" headline, which can hide passive vaulting or simple transfers.
If those wallets remain active rather than archival, their accumulation matters more for near-term demand. Coins held by dormant wallets do not necessarily create the same market pressure as coins picked up by wallets that keep participating in trades.
Whale totals can mask a clearer split in behavior
Not every whale tier is doing the same thing. Even as some larger whale wallets accumulated, 100~1K BTC holders showed their strongest distribution. That points to a more selective market: less-active balances are supplying coins while stronger holding wallets absorb them.
If that pattern holds, the available float can tighten even before price makes a clean breakout. That is a more useful read than raw whale totals alone, because it highlights where coins are moving, not just how much BitcoinBTC-- the biggest addresses hold.
What would strengthen the bullish read
Bears can still argue that this is just rotation into strength and that distribution can return quickly. The more convincing setup would likely show:

- continued accumulation by the 100 to 10,000 BTC band
- sustained net accumulation from long-term holders
- no sharp reversal in whale flows
If those conditions line up, the market may start reflecting shrinking liquidity rather than just headline-driven fear.
